# Flaglight Rollouts — Approvals

Quick version for on-call: any rollout touching more than 5% of traffic needs an approval in Flaglight before the ramp continues. Kill switches don't need approval — just flip them and note it in the incident channel. Scheduled ramps pause automatically if error budget burns hot. If you're stuck at 2 a.m. with a pending approval, there's one person authorized to override, and that's the approver below.

account owner for tagep-bafof: Norael Gilax Juleth

## Configuration — Brambleclip

Quick recap for the sync: Brambleclip (our stale-branch cleanup bot) reads everything from `.env`. `BRAMBLECLIP_MAX_AGE_DAYS` controls the cutoff (default 45), and `BRAMBLECLIP_DRY_RUN=true` keeps it from actually deleting anything — leave that on in staging, please. For the bot to open cleanup PRs it needs repo access, so add this line to the .env file:

vault entry, haduf-hahag: ARCHIVE_KEY3=d85

Subject: Pagination change shipping in Driftmere API v2.4

Team — the public REST API now uses cursor-based pagination on all list endpoints. Offset parameters are deprecated and will 400 after next quarter. New joiners: see the Driftmere onboarding doc for examples. The rollout is tagged with the build token below.

build token for fajop-kageg: htk14_a2d40227103e0f

Handover — Sweepline orphan sweeper

Taking two weeks off. Sweeper runs nightly, deletes unattached volumes and stale snapshots in the Bramford cluster. Dry-run mode is off in prod, so be careful with changes. Logs go to the usual dashboard. If it starts deleting too aggressively, tighten the age thresholds. Current production settings are listed below.

deployment values, yageg-hahig:
WENAEL_HOST=wenael.tolvaqlabs.internal
WENAEL_PORT=4000

Off-site run checklist — Torchlight Revue props

[ ] Stage props for the Torchlight Revue: collect the three flight cases from the Marwick rehearsal hall, confirm the foam inserts are in place, and load the mirrored backdrop flat, never on edge. Inventory sheet is taped inside case one. Tick off each item at loading. The confidential courier hand-over instruction follows below.

drop instructions, hahip-badug: the quenox ralath courier leaves the kaseth fraiel rusiel tameth belys istdor ralion giliel ledger at gate 7830 under passcode 165413